Toshiba Released Libretto; Laptop with Double Screens
Toshiba Libretto or w100 uses two dual screens and the hinge can be rotated 360 degrees.
Tablet computer products for reading electronic books (e-book) Competition are more exciting. To commemorate the 25th birthday of laptops, Toshiba laptops introduced a different design with dual screens.
Two-screen mini-notebook called the Libretto w100 is also going to compete with Apple’s iPad built by Amazon.com and Kindle. Toshiba marketed this product in Japan in late August followed in Europe, the United States and other countries.
It is estimated, for Toshiba Libretto priced 120 000 yen or 1320 U.S. dollars. The price was far more expensive than the Kindle and 489 U.S. dollars iPad the cheapest variant of 499 U.S. dollars. “This product has a lot more value,” said Masahiko Fukakushi, CEO of Digital and Network Products Unit Toshiba.
The unique features in this notebook are its dual screens. Libretto does not use a conventional keyboard but a virtual keyboard on the screen of both. Consumers can operate this new gadget like a conventional notebook, with the software keyboard touch screen display. Consumers also can rotate the notebook is 90 degrees, such as reading books, to access e-book.
